About David E. Woolley
David E. Woolley is a scholar working on Immunology, Rheumatology, Cancer Research, Immunology and Allergy and Molecular Biology, having authored 125 papers that have together received 7.3k indexed citations. Recurring topics across this work include Protease and Inhibitor Mechanisms (31 papers), Mast cells and histamine (29 papers), Cell Adhesion Molecules Research (23 papers), Coagulation, Bradykinin, Polyphosphates, and Angioedema (17 papers), Osteoarthritis Treatment and Mechanisms (15 papers), Rheumatoid Arthritis Research and Therapies (11 papers), Dupuytren's Contracture and Treatments (9 papers) and Blood Coagulation and Thrombosis Mechanisms (7 papers). The work is most often cited by research in Immunology and Allergy (923 citations), Rheumatology (1.8k citations), Cancer Research (1.4k citations), Immunology (2.0k citations) and Hematology (549 citations). David E. Woolley has collaborated with scholars based in United Kingdom, United States and Australia. Frequent co-authors include L. C. Tetlow, Maria Jeziorska, John M. Evanson, Lois A. Salamonsen, Michael Bromley, Daman J. Adlam, D. Taylor, Charles McCollum, Hideaki Nagase and Dennis R. Roberts. Their work appears in journals such as Annals of the Rheumatic Diseases, Biochemical and Biophysical Research Communications, Biochemical Journal, The Journal of Pathology and European Journal of Biochemistry.
